Transaction 254d66e5cdbb287cc06ad116f64e161d995a932c020638e170d0a67b11af1833
1 Input
1 Output
-
254d66e5cdbb287cc06ad116f64e161d995a932c020638e170d0a67b11af1833:0
- value
- 38054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1e38298d7e873bf3541c8106d37d19c9e8de6d1 OP_EQUAL
- address
- 3LpohKQzRSXS9To35riFkyHYLjsdU8JKkp